Subject: Health checks behind the Fernbridge LB — fixed

Hey all, quick update for the sync. The flapping we saw on Tuesday was the Fernbridge load balancer marking pods unhealthy because our readiness probe shared a thread pool with slow report queries. We split the probe onto its own lightweight endpoint and bumped the failure threshold from 2 to 4. Rollout finished this morning, zero drops since. Dashboards in the Fernbridge folder if you want to gawk. The deploy's trace token is below.

build token for tajeg-bajep: htk14_409ba9df6b8acb

## Deployment

DeployBot posts deploy status to the support channel automatically. It runs as a single container on the Quillhaven cluster. Restart it from the ops dashboard; no manual steps needed. If messages stop, check the poller first — it times out silently when the Relaywick API is slow. Do not scale past one replica or you'll get duplicate notifications. Rollbacks are announced the same way as deploys, tagged ROLLBACK. Before redeploying after an incident, verify the settings below match what the container actually loaded.

config for yahof-tajop:
zorath:
  pin: 7493
  metrics_host: metrics.zorath.tolvaqsys.internal
  tenant: praiel
  seal: seal_fd9cd4f1

== Transporting Archive Film Reels ==

Reels from the Merrowgate Film Vault travel in sealed steel cans, two per padded crate, flat only. Dispatch books Arlott Freight for all reel runs. No overnight holds; same-day delivery mandatory. Receiving archivist signs each can individually. The standing confidential instruction for the courier hand-over is maintained directly beneath this section:

drop instructions, bahif-bahip: the norax feniel courier leaves the drumir kaseth rusir ledger at gate 1983 under passcode 849948